How Summer Camp Fosters Lifelong Friendships and Skills

Written By: happycamper

Summer camp is often seen as a rite of passage for children, a time when they step away from the comfort of home and immerse themselves in a world of adventure, learning, and personal growth. Beyond the fun and games, summer camp plays a crucial role in fostering lifelong friendships and essential skills that shape individuals long after the campfires have burned out.

One of the most significant ways summer camp fosters lifelong friendships is through shared experiences. Whether it’s conquering a high ropes course, performing in a talent show, or simply roasting marshmallows together, these shared moments create bonds that are often stronger than those formed in the routine of everyday life. The intense, immersive nature of camp life means that children spend almost every waking moment together, creating a sense of camaraderie that can last a lifetime.

 

A Diverse Social Environment

Summer camps bring together children from various backgrounds, cultures, and regions. This diversity exposes campers to different perspectives and ways of life, broadening their understanding and acceptance of others. The friendships formed in this inclusive environment teach children the value of diversity and the importance of empathy and open-mindedness.

 

Emotional Support and Growth

The camp setting encourages emotional growth and support. Away from their usual support systems, campers learn to rely on each other for encouragement and comfort. This mutual support fosters deep connections and teaches children the importance of being there for others, building a foundation for strong, supportive friendships that can endure through life’s challenges.

Camps are structured around group activities that require cooperation and teamwork. Whether it’s working together to build a raft, plan a skit, or complete a scavenger hunt, campers learn to communicate effectively, delegate tasks, and appreciate the strengths and contributions of others. These experiences also provide opportunities for developing leadership skills as children take turns leading projects and activities.

Summer camp is more than just a fun getaway for children; it is a powerful environment for personal growth and development. By fostering lifelong friendships and essential skills, summer camp prepares children for the challenges and opportunities they will face in the future.
